| Resumo: | [EN] This paper presents the results obtained through the study of the marine malacological remains recovered during J. González Echegaray and L. G. Freeman’s archaeological excavations at Altamira Cave in the early 1980s. This research has been carried out mainly from the taxonomic, quantitative, taphonomic and biometric points of view. Finally, the information obtained has been compared with the results of earlier excavations at Altamira and other sites in Cantabrian Spain with levels dated in the Solutrean and Magdalenian periods |
